Фильтр Django получит как минимум n записей - PullRequest
0 голосов
/ 18 сентября 2018

Есть ли эффективный способ получить не менее n записей для данного фильтра и заказа?Более конкретно, я хочу получить список всех записей в модели, у которых определенное поле даты больше месяца назад, но в случае, если менее 10 таких записей соответствуют фильтру, затем получить по крайней мере 10 таких записей порасслабляющий фильтр.Я могу сделать это, получив счетчик, затем проверив и снова выполнив запрос, но мне было интересно, есть ли лучший способ сделать это.

...